IP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review

841 of the 6,942 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in International Paper (IP)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$11.2B — up 6.9% from $10.5B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 105 funds opened new IP positions and 87 closed out — a net gain of 18 holders — while 282 added to existing stakes and 311 trimmed.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$199M. The largest seller was Charles Schwab, cutting an estimated $194M.
